IN dan EXISTS
Anda ingin mengetahui ibu kota negara mana, jika ada, yang tercantum sebagai kota terdekat dengan gempa bumi yang tercatat. Anda dapat memperoleh informasi ini menggunakan INTERSECT dan membandingkan tabel Nations dengan tabel Earthquakes. Namun, INTERSECT mensyaratkan jumlah dan urutan kolom dalam pernyataan SELECT harus sama di antara kueri, sementara Anda ingin menyertakan kolom tambahan dari kueri luar dalam hasilnya.
Anda mencoba dua kueri, masing-masing dengan operator berbeda yang memberi Anda hasil yang diperlukan.
Latihan ini merupakan bagian dari kursus
Meningkatkan Kinerja Kueri di SQL Server
Latihan interaktif langsung praktik
Cobalah latihan ini dengan melengkapi kode contoh ini.
-- First attempt
SELECT CountryName,
___, -- 2017 country population
___, -- Capital city
WorldBankRegion
FROM Nations
WHERE Capital ___ -- Add the operator to compare queries
(SELECT NearestPop
FROM Earthquakes);